As of now, NFL Commissioner Roger Goodell has reinstated Vick, assuming a team is willing to sign him, but has to adhere to some provisions until mid-October when he would be eligible for full reinstatement into the NFL.

For now…

Vick can immediately take part in preseason practices, workouts and meetings and can play in the final two preseason games…Once the season begins, Vick may participate in all team activities except games, and Goodell said he would consider Vick for full reinstatement by Week 6 (Oct. 18-19) at the latest.
